Transaction 64d128ff9486edff6aa3de397057936feaaa2a554821e927c6eb370176e1f862

1 Input
2 Outputs
  • 64d128ff9486edff6aa3de397057936feaaa2a554821e927c6eb370176e1f862:0
  • value  1840000
    address  333YwtnPzu2RE74VmZgZhVT9uwtu9oagC1
  • 64d128ff9486edff6aa3de397057936feaaa2a554821e927c6eb370176e1f862:1
  • value  19682850
    address  3GNbp9aeoedDosTjHrqvbByTQUZHC7Eo4L